Abstract :
Ultrasonic welding could not been applied for deep and narrow parts positioned at long distance from the vibration system. Usually, electric resistance or laser welding was used to weld such part, but there are possible fatal defect caused by sparked metal particles. To join such deep area, ultrasonic complex vibration systems using a long welding tip of 2.0- and 3.0-mm-diameter vibrating in circular to elliptical locus were developed. To improve welding characteristics furthermore, complex vibration velocity detector of welding tip and static pressure control system were developed.
